Award-BagdesWEBINAR 2024SAVE MORE FOR BIG HOLI CELEBRATIONS!
Get 6 months FREE of EXPENSE & TRAVEL module with any Superworks Plan!

Limited time offer*

00
Days
00
Hours
00
Minutes
00
Seconds
Book a Demo

Front End Developer KRA/KPI

Job Description

A Front End Developer is responsible for creating visually appealing and user-friendly websites and applications. They collaborate with designers and back end developers to ensure seamless integration of all elements.

Key Responsibility Areas (KRA) & Key Performance Indicators (KPI)

1. User Interface Development

KRA: Develop intuitive and responsive user interfaces to enhance user experience.

Short Description: Crafting engaging UI designs.

  • UI/UX Design Quality
  • Page Load Speed Optimization
  • Cross-Browser Compatibility
  • Mobile Responsiveness

2. Coding and Implementation

KRA: Write clean, efficient code and implement front end functionalities.

Short Description: Implementing functional features.

  • Code Quality and Standards Adherence
  • Feature Development Timelines
  • Code Reviews and Fixes
  • Integration Testing

3. Performance Optimization

KRA: Optimize website performance for speed and efficiency.

Short Description: Improving site performance metrics.

  • Page Load Time Reduction
  • Resource Minification and Compression
  • Caching Strategies Implementation
  • Performance Monitoring and Reporting

4. Responsive Design

KRA: Ensure seamless user experience across various devices and screen sizes.

Short Description: Creating responsive layouts.

  • Media Query Implementation
  • Viewport Meta Tag Usage
  • Responsive Testing and Debugging
  • Breakpoint Optimization

5. Collaboration and Communication

KRA: Collaborate effectively with design and back end teams for project success.

Short Description: Team collaboration for project delivery.

  • Communication and Feedback Incorporation
  • Teamwork and Task Coordination
  • Project Planning and Execution
  • Issue Resolution and Escalation

6. Continuous Learning and Improvement

KRA: Stay updated with latest front end technologies and trends for skill enhancement.

Short Description: Continuous professional growth.

  • Training and Certification Acquisition
  • Technology Adoption and Implementation
  • Skill Development Progress
  • Industry Trend Awareness

7. Code Maintenance and Documentation

KRA: Maintain codebase and document changes for future reference.

Short Description: Codebase upkeep and documentation.

  • Version Control Management
  • Codebase Cleanup and Refactoring
  • Documentation Accuracy and Completeness
  • Change Log Generation

8. Accessibility Compliance

KRA: Ensure websites and applications are accessible to all users, including those with disabilities.

Short Description: Accessibility standards adherence.

  • WCAG Compliance Checks
  • Screen Reader Testing
  • Keyboard Navigation Optimization
  • Color Contrast Evaluation

9. Security Implementation

KRA: Implement security best practices to safeguard user data and prevent vulnerabilities.

Short Description: Security measures integration.

  • HTTPS Implementation
  • Data Encryption Utilization
  • Input Validation and Sanitization
  • Security Audit Readiness

10. Performance Reporting

KRA: Generate performance reports and analyze data to identify areas of improvement.

Short Description: Performance analysis and reporting.

  • Performance Metrics Tracking
  • Data Visualization and Interpretation
  • Recommendations for Optimization
  • Report Presentation and Communication

Real-Time Example of KRA & KPI

Real-World Example: Optimizing Page Load Speed

KRA: Improving page load speed to enhance user experience and SEO rankings.

  • KPI 1: Decrease average page load time by 20% within three months.
  • KPI 2: Achieve a Google PageSpeed Insights score of 90+ for key pages.
  • KPI 3: Reduce server response time to under 200ms.
  • KPI 4: Implement lazy loading for images and scripts, resulting in a 15% decrease in page weight.

By achieving these KPIs, the website experienced a 25% increase in organic traffic and a 15% improvement in conversion rates due to faster loading times.

Key Takeaways

  • KRA defines what needs to be done, whereas KPI measures how well it is done.
  • KPIs should always be SMART (Specific, Measurable, Achievable, Relevant, Time-bound).
  • Regular tracking and adjustments ensure success in Front End Developer.

Generate content in this structured format with clear, concise, and measurable KPIs while maintaining professional readability.

Alpesh Vaghasiya

The founder & CEO of Superworks, I'm on a mission to help small and medium-sized companies to grow to the next level of accomplishments.With a distinctive knowledge of authentic strategies and team-leading skills, my mission has always been to grow businesses digitally The core mission of Superworks is Connecting people, Optimizing the process, Enhancing performance.

Superworks is providing the best insights, resources, and knowledge regarding HRMS, Payroll, and other relevant topics. You can get the optimum knowledge to solve your business-related issues by checking our blogs.